AAA and AAAA batteries differ in size, capacity, and applications. AAA batteries are thicker and longer, offering higher capacity (850-1,200 mAh) for devices like remotes and toys. AAAA batteries are slimmer and shorter, designed for compact electronics like styluses and medical devices, with lower capacity (500-600 mAh). Both provide 1.5V but serve distinct purposes.

How Do AAA and AAAA Batteries Differ in Size and Shape?
AAA batteries measure 44.5 mm in length and 10.5 mm in diameter, while AAAA batteries are 42.5 mm long and 8.3 mm wide. The reduced size of AAAA batteries allows them to fit into ultra-slim devices, whereas AAA’s bulkier form supports higher energy storage. This dimensional contrast directly impacts their compatibility with specific gadgets.
What Are the Voltage and Capacity Differences?
Both AAA and AAAA batteries deliver 1.5V, but capacity diverges sharply. AAA batteries typically offer 850-1,200 mAh, enabling longer runtime in high-drain devices. AAAA batteries range between 500-600 mAh, prioritizing compactness over endurance. This trade-off makes AAA ideal for frequent-use items, while AAAA excels in space-constrained, low-power applications like Bluetooth styluses.

Which Devices Typically Use AAA vs. AAAA Batteries?
AAA batteries power household staples: remote controls, wireless mice, and portable speakers. AAAA batteries specialize in niche electronics—Microsoft Surface pens, glucose monitors, and miniature laser pointers. Their slim profile addresses modern tech’s demand for miniaturization, whereas AAA remains the workhorse for general-purpose devices requiring balanced energy output.
Manufacturers increasingly design hybrid devices that accommodate both battery types through adaptive compartments. For instance, some digital thermometers use AAA cells in their base units while employing AAAA batteries in disposable probe tips. This dual approach optimizes power management – maintaining device longevity in core components while enabling disposable elements to stay ultra-compact.
How Do Costs and Availability Compare?
AAA batteries cost $0.50-$1.50 per unit and dominate retail shelves due to ubiquity. AAAA batteries range from $2-$4 each, reflecting specialized production and lower demand. While AAA is available in bulk packs at supermarkets, AAAA often requires online purchases or electronics stores, emphasizing their status as a niche power solution.
The price gap reflects complex manufacturing factors. AAA production leverages century-old alkaline battery infrastructure, while AAAA manufacturing requires precision engineering for their slender form. Retail markups compound this difference – electronics retailers typically apply 300% margins on AAAA batteries versus 150% for AAA units. However, bulk purchasing programs for medical facilities have slightly improved AAAA affordability in healthcare settings.

What Are the Environmental Impacts of Each Battery Type?
Both battery types contain alkaline or lithium compounds, posing recycling challenges. AAA’s widespread use generates more waste volume, but AAAA’s niche role complicates recycling logistics. Rechargeable variants exist for AAA (NiMH), reducing landfill contributions. AAAA rechargeables are rare, amplifying their environmental footprint per unit despite lower sales volume.
How Do Chemical Compositions Influence Performance?
Standard AAA batteries use alkaline chemistry for steady 1.5V output and shelf lives up to 10 years. Premium AAA options employ lithium for extreme temperatures. AAAA batteries often use zinc-carbon or lithium, balancing compact size with stable voltage. Lithium AAAA variants outperform alkaline in cold environments, critical for medical devices.

FAQ
- Can I Use AAA Batteries Instead of AAAA?
- No. Size differences prevent safe interchangeability. Forced insertion may damage devices or cause leaks.
- Are AAAA Batteries Rechargeable?
- Most are single-use, but limited lithium-ion AAAA rechargeables exist. Check manufacturer specs—improper charging risks explosion.
- Which Lasts Longer: AAA or AAAA?
- AAA batteries generally last longer due to higher mAh ratings. However, AAAA may outperform in ultra-low-power devices by minimizing size constraints.
